Babylock Sashiko machine!


So I went to training on Sunday for the new babylock machine and I was very impressed.Baby lock have perfectly replicated the look of traditional Japanese hand stitches through the new Sashiko machine.I was so impressed I immediately started thinking of all the possible applications for this beauty.Cushions,edge stitching on clothes,stitching for my softies,curtains and home decor.It was also easy to use as it works with only bobbin thread.The retail price is around $3850.00 Australian dollars.Rather expensive but that's the price you pay for such quality and precision that babylock dose so well.
